💼 Why Regular Travel Insurance Isn’t Enough

Most traditional travel insurance policies assume:

  • You’re going on vacation
  • You have a fixed return date
  • You’ll be in one or two countries, max

 

Sound familiar? Not really.
As a nomad, you might:

  • Hop countries every few weeks
  • Stay abroad for 6–12 months at a time
  • Need coverage for laptops, co-working injuries, or private clinics

     

That’s where long-term or expat-friendly insurance plans come in.

🧠 What Digital Nomads Should Look For

When comparing travel insurance, make sure your policy includes:

Flexible country coverage – You should be able to move freely without canceling your plan
Medical coverage abroad – Emergency care + outpatient visits + COVID (yes, still!)
High coverage limits – At least $100,000 USD for medical expenses
Tech protection – Optional add-ons for laptops, cameras, and work equipment 💻
Trip interruption & evacuation – Life happens. Have a plan for canceled flights or getting home fast
Telehealth & mental health – You’re not always near a clinic, but help should always be near you
Easy claims from anywhere – Mobile-friendly systems = less stress when things go wrong
